The Blayney Red Cross held their AGM on Monday August 13 during which each of the members were presented with an interesting book as a gift.

A reprinted version of the Dubbo Red Cross Cookbook from 1946 was given to each of the Blayney members and it was soon discovered that between all the members there at the meeting, collectively they had over 200 years of service between them, with June James from Millthorpe receiving a presentation for 30 years of service.
Tatts drought fundraiser night
Mark Saturday September 1 on your calendars trivia fans because that’s the night when the Tattersall’s Hotel will be running their Fundraising for the Farmers night.
A table will cost only $30 for 6 people and there will be platters available on the night.
Prizes have all been donated by local businesses and include a free car servicing, a $400 family photography package, Sony soundbar and sub-woofer, gift baskets and loads of vouchers.
There will also be an auction on the night.
All the proceeds from the night are going to the Burrumbuttock Hay Runners for their next run in January.

Carcoar Show – October 27
The Carcoar Show is a cracker of a country show and is well deserved of its title as the ‘Best Little Show in the Country.’
All the classic events will be there such as the pavilion entries, shearing as well as the popular horse events.
For the young, Jump Inflatables will be at the show and there will be plenty to eat on the day from the show society BBQ to stands from local providers.
CARS AND COFFEE – September 2
For Father’s Day the Coffee and Cars day is on again.
Once more the corner of Ogilvy and Adelaide Streets will be the focus of the action with cars, bikes and trucks of any description coming along for the morning. 9.30am - noon.
